4
Rydere Thomas Flag of Wales WCKA Llantrisant & Pontypridd WAL

Blue wins

1   –   11
Theo Evans Flag of Wales WCKA Llantrisant & Pontypridd WAL
An error occurred.
Please refresh the page and try again.